WebJan 6, 2024 · These plants grow slowly, but the roots still need a little space. Choose a pot that’s 2-3 inches larger than your majesty palm’s root ball. Your plant will quickly get root-bound if you choose a smaller pot, and you risk over-watering with a larger pot, because it may hold onto more water than your majesty palm can efficiently use. WebApr 7, 2024 · Ponytail palms do like to be root bound and only need to be re-potted about once every 2 to 3 years. These plants grow their roots first so whatever sized pot you put them in, they will end up root bound again before too long. Ponytail palms like arid conditions and they use their masses of thick roots to store water. It's not that palms like it rootbound, its the fact that when there is excess soil mix, the result is excess moisture that is unusable by the plant, resulting in possible rot. WebMay 12, 2024 · The roots of palm trees are fibrous, which means they do not grow deep into the ground – they do not grow deeper than 36 inches in depth and can grow as shallow as 12 inches. This is because palm tree roots are fibrous, and they grow outwards in length rather than horizontally in depth. These fibrous roots pose fewer problems when planting ...
